If the goose had normal wings and was able to fly from predators, we would suggest to leave him in his pond. However, because he cannot fly to escape predators, he is susceptible to getting killed from both wild and domestic (dogs, cats and human) predators.
The petting farm will take good care of him. He'll get lots of food, shelter, veterinary care and other great care. His best life would be to live in a captive setting where he can be protected and looked after. He will last much longer in the captive setting than the wild. The Regal Swan
